St. Albert Conservation Area

Park

Situated among the quaint village of St. Albert, Ontario, this 0.2 acre conservation area is the perfect spot to launch your boat out onto the South Nation River. While the park is primarily used as an access point to the water, it is also a popular picnic and geocaching spot! A short walk around the park will introduce you to the area’s abundant wildlife and picturesque views of the water and surrounding farmland. Anglers also enjoy fishing in these waters for Walleye, Catfish, Smallmouth Bass, and Yellow Perch.
